## Formulary — Environments

Formulary evaluates user-supplied formulas inside the Quarrel sandbox. Each environment (dev, staging, prod) runs its own evaluator pool; never share pools across tiers. If a formula escapes its CPU or memory cap, the pool is recycled automatically — do not restart it by hand. Staging mirrors prod limits; dev is looser. Escalate repeated sandbox kills to the Lattice team before loosening any cap. The current sandbox configuration for the prod evaluator pool is as follows.

config for tagaf-bawif:
[norok]
host = norok.ordinworks.local
user = norok_svc
database = norok_prod

Plugin authors must not edit baselines directly; regenerate them with the `qstone baseline` command against the target environment. Staging baselines reset nightly; production baselines change only via release pipeline. Findings suppressed in the baseline still appear in the raw report, flagged as inherited. If your plugin emits new rule IDs, the baseline must be regenerated before merge. The staging environment currently runs with the following configuration values.

service settings:
oliath:
  log_level: debug
  metrics_host: metrics.oliath.zemvarsys.internal
  pool_size: 8

Hi Verla,

Handing over release duties for LiftLogic, our elevator-dispatch simulator, ahead of the 4.2 cut. Build artifacts come out of the Skyshaft pipeline, scenario packs are versioned separately, and the dispatch-model fixtures are frozen until your review completes. Nothing unusual in the diff except the new queueing heuristic, which has its own test suite. For verifying the artifacts during your audit, use the signing key below.

deploy key for yahif-bagaf: bky4_xXPb

**Handover Note — Directorship, Meridian Analytics Division**

From T. Abrello to J. Kesselman, cc Finance.

Hiring freeze in the Analytics division remains in force. Four open requisitions cancelled; two backfills held pending Q2 results. Agency contracts paused — no renewals without my sign-off, now yours. Payroll forecast already reflects the freeze; Finance should hold contingency at current levels. Ravi has the exceptions log. One escalation pending from the Tallow team, recommend declining. Context for the freeze sits in the note below.

board note of yahof-bagag: Only 5 of the 80 pilot accounts renewed Wenwyn, so a churn review is set for April 1.